Gloo Holdings Q4 2025 earnings miss on profitability. The company reported EPS of negative $0.60, missing expectations by $0.20, signaling continued losses. However, revenue of $33.63 million beat analyst estimates by $1.62 million, demonstrating demand for its services despite profitability challenges. The earnings call on April 14, 2026, included leadership from CEO Scott Beck and CFO Paul Seamon discussing full year 2025 results and providing forward guidance for 2026. Investors face a mixed picture: strong top-line growth offset by persistent bottom-line weakness. The company's ability to achieve profitability while maintaining revenue momentum will be critical for stakeholders monitoring its financial trajectory.
